Sexual Orientation
The romantic, emotional, and sexual attractions that we experience.
Gender Identity
The personal sense of one's own gender, which may or may not correspond with the sex assigned at birth.
Stigma
A mark of disgrace associated with a particular circumstance, quality, or person.
Androsexual
Being primarily sexually or romantically attracted to masculinity or men, regardless of one's own gender identity.
